Pre-Publication V2. Real Time AI Rendering
The application of AI to accelerate or enhance image and video rendering at interactive frame rates within real-time engines or display pipelines. Techniques include AI-based upscaling, path-trace denoising, and frame interpolation. In virtual production, real-time AI rendering enables higher visual fidelity on LED volumes and in-engine previsualization without proportional increases in computational cost.
